
Robert W. Howarth
Robert W. Howarth is an environmental scientist and professor known for studying the environmental impact of farming, especially the production and use of agricultural fertilizers. He focuses on how these fertilizers release methane and nitrous oxide, potent greenhouse gases that contribute to climate change. His research emphasizes that agricultural practices, particularly fertilizer runoff and manure management, significantly affect air and water quality. Howarth advocates for more sustainable farming methods to reduce these emissions and protect environmental health. His work informs policies aimed at balancing food production with environmental preservation.
